Exploring the Itinerary in Detail

Day 1: Arrival in Kathmandu

Your adventure begins with a warm welcome at Kathmandu Airport, where an Altitude Himalaya representative will greet you. From there, you’re transferred to your hotel, allowing you to settle in and get oriented. The evening includes a brief meet-up over coffee, providing a chance to go over the upcoming activities and ask questions. This introductory meet is especially helpful for setting expectations and understanding the logistics.

Day 2: Bungee Jumping at Bhotekoshi

Early morning, a two-hour drive takes you to the last resort for bungee in Nepal—Bhotekoshi. Here, adrenaline junkies can leap off a height that guarantees a thrill, with the stunning river valley scenery adding to the experience. The bungee jump is a highlight and a true bucket-list moment. Guest reviews mention the professionalism of the staff and the safety measures, making it a safe yet exhilarating activity.

Day 3: Rafting and Travel to Pokhara

Post-breakfast, you venture to the Trishuli River Rafting Resort. This section promises a fun-filled 2-hour river rafting session, giving you a taste of Nepal’s renowned water sports. The scenic river and the rush of rapids make for an exciting start to the day.

Later, a drive to Pokhara becomes your afternoon highlight. Travelers often comment on the peaceful lakeside atmosphere and vibrant nightlife, making it an ideal spot to unwind after a day of adventure. The 12-hour day involves both travel and leisure, so be prepared for a long but scenic journey.

Day 4: Paragliding and Cycling to Pame

The morning kicks off with an unforgettable paragliding experience over Pokhara’s lakeside. Expect 30 minutes of flying with panoramas of the Himalayan range, thanks to the well-organized activity and friendly guides. Many reviews mention how breathtaking the views are and how well the activity is managed.

In the afternoon, a cycling trip takes you to Pame, an ethnic village offering incredible Himalayan vistas. The effort of cycling is rewarded with awe-inspiring scenery and the chance to see local village life up close. It’s a mix of adventure and culture, often highlighted as a favorite part of the tour.

Day 5: Hiking to Australian Camp

This day involves a scenic hike from Pokhara to the Australian Camp. The route passes through ethnic villages, where you can observe local customs and traditional practices. The hike offers spectacular mountain views, fresh air, and a sense of connection with nature and local life. Reviewers have shared how peaceful and invigorating the hike is, making it a highlight of the trip.

Day 6: Zip Flyer and Return to Sarangkot

Back at Sarangkot, the day features the zip flyer activity, which combines the thrill of zip-lining with panoramic views of the Himalayas. This activity is often praised for its balance of excitement and scenery, with many describing the experience as “absolutely worth it.”

Travelers then have free time to explore Sarangkot, known for its sunrise views and mountain vistas. The day ends with relaxing moments, appreciating the beauty of Nepal’s mountains.

Day 7: Return to Kathmandu and Shopping

Back in Kathmandu, you’ll have free time to explore the vibrant Thamel area. Whether you’re browsing markets, picking up souvenirs, or sampling local cuisine, this is a relaxed way to conclude your trip. The convenience of returning to the city makes this day a nice breather before departure.

Day 8: Departure from Kathmandu

Your journey concludes with breakfast and a transfer to Tribhuvan International Airport. The organized drop-off makes departure straightforward, allowing you to leave Nepal with unforgettable memories.

Potential Drawbacks

Nepal Private Guided Adventure Tour - Potential Drawbacks

The main consideration is the packed schedule—if you prefer a more relaxed pace or more leisure time, this itinerary might feel slightly rushed. Long travel days, especially on Day 3, could be tiring, but the scenic routes and cultural stops help break up the journey.

Plus, the activities are dependent on weather conditions; clear skies are crucial for paragliding and mountain flights, so flexibility might be necessary if weather doesn’t cooperate.
